Innovative software engineer with more than 4.5 years of industry experience. Worked in an Agile environment to deliver high-quality software applications.
Masters in Computer Science student at Khoury College, Northeastern University.
Seeking opportunities to contribute to impactful projects. Let's connect!
1. Developed a web app using Leaflet.js and 10 plugins, featuring a collection of public art data with options for filtering, search, and location-based refinement.
2. Designed and developed the 'Story Map' feature enabling users to virtually explore Boston's public art, offering immersive narratives and detailed information, resulting in a 30% increase in user engagement.
1. Implemented a Kafka Cluster for real-time option data streaming, reducing data interval time from 5 minutes to real-time, attracting a larger client base.
2. Performed seamless in-place database migration for 2 critical production applications, upgrading from v1.0.2 to v1.1. Managed 100+ schema differences, ensuring uninterrupted functionality.
3. Developed an AWS RedShift cluster as an alternative data warehouse solution to an existing Hive cluster. Reduced development time by 40% and lowered costs by 30%.
4. Enhanced SQL query performance from 24 hours to 30 minutes by eliminating network policy constraints and SSH tunneling, leveraging Dockerized CloudBeaver for enhanced query efficiency.
1. Led a team of five developers to build and maintain large-scale distributed applications using the Scrum framework (Agile methodology), including creating new features, writing clean code, and enhancing performance.
2. Enhanced the overall RESTful API response time by 60% by configuring the application server with G-zip compression, boosting the performance of the application by 60%.
3. Redesigned the entire user experience of a web application in collaboration with a team of 10 other senior developers leading to a 200% increase in customer visits.
4. Configured seven individual small services to form a Microservices architecture by improving scalability, fault tolerance, and reliability.
5. Volunteered to design and develop a Session Tracking System to track user issues and report directly to the product owner, reducing future mistakes by 30%.
6. Collaborated with different cross-functional teams in a fast-paced environment to bring a web application (GOSTAR), a drug discovery tool to the market, increasing the revenue of the company by $100k.
7. Resolved complicated problems faced during the development process by using Data Structures and effectively articulated the technical challenges and solutions to the Project Manager.
8. Responsible for creating high-quality Software that is code reviewed, unit tested, and continuously integrated.